Women for Progress March in Bay St. Louis tonight

The social justice momentum isn’t slowing down anytime soon with rallies planned across the Coast. Many event organizers say they won’t stop until we see change.

Tonight in Bay St. Louis there will be a ‘women for progress’ march. This march is in protest of the killing of black people in America.

The march is hosted by 100 Women DBA which is a program under the 100 Men Hall in Bay St. Louis.

Event Organizers encourage everyone to attend this march. Organizer Rachel Dangermond said, “Well one of the beauties of the marches that I am seeing is that there are a lot of white people turning up at these marches and they are showing up with their children. So, I think it is very important because the opposite of being a racist in this country is not not being a racist, it’s being anti-racist. Racism is encoded into the DNA of this country so we have to fight against that every day.”

The march starts at 6 p.m. and the group will meet at the 100 Men Hall in Bay St. Louis.
